Cold outreach is not dead. But the methods from five years ago barely work any more. Here is what actually generates replies today — and the mistakes most people keep making.
If you are running cold outreach right now, you know the feeling: you send, but very little comes back. Open rates are falling, replies are getting rarer, and more and more inboxes filter out anything that smells like marketing.
Does that mean cold outreach is dead? No. But the approach from five years ago — buy a list, drop in a template, send — that one is.
A subject line like "Quick question" or "Would you be interested?" is finished. Spam filters have become smarter, and so have recipients. If you show no specific knowledge about the person you are emailing, you will not get opened.
The first message should not contain an offer. Pitching in the first touch is like proposing marriage on a first date. The goal of your opening email is a conversation — not a close.
Most replies come not at the first attempt, but at the second or third follow-up. Stopping after one unanswered email means giving up the majority of your potential.
The recipient has to feel that the message was written for them. A concrete reference to their website, a LinkedIn post, an interview, or a current company topic makes the difference.
Cold outreach that works consists of several steps: an opening message, one or two follow-ups with fresh value, possibly a different channel. Automate this while keeping it personal and you win.
In an inbox full of text, a video stands out immediately. Especially if it shows that someone did their homework — a brief analysis of the recipient's website, a note on a specific problem. That is what an AI avatar video with a recording feature makes possible.
Better to send 50 perfectly matched contacts a message that fits them precisely than 5,000 semi-relevant contacts a generic one. Conversion rates go up, cost per acquired customer goes down.
The difference between cold outreach that annoys and cold outreach that books meetings is relevance. The better your message is tailored to the individual recipient, the higher the reply rate.
